On this day...

April 26: World Intellectual Property Day.

• 1865 - Boston Corbett shot and killed John Wilkes Booth, the assassin of U.S. President Abraham Lincoln.
• 1925 - Paul von Hindenburg defeated Wilhelm Marx in the second round of the German presidential election, becoming the first directly elected head of state of the Weimar Republic.
• 1937 - Spanish Civil War: The bombing of Guernica in Spain by the Condor Legion of the German Luftwaffe resulted in a devastating firestorm.
• 1964 - Tanganyika and Zanzibar merged to form Tanzania.
• 1986 - Chernobyl disaster: A nuclear reactor in Chernobyl, Ukraine suffered a steam explosion, resulting in a fire and a nuclear meltdown.
